Transaction 57a17e0a343c2ebfe933d9df045ba20881f710a0963e83e18612613920419ab9
1 Input
2 Outputs
- 57a17e0a343c2ebfe933d9df045ba20881f710a0963e83e18612613920419ab9:0
- 57a17e0a343c2ebfe933d9df045ba20881f710a0963e83e18612613920419ab9:1
value 334594
address 1CX5wWHVH92kJtKCVfVLrMpDQ5FRNf7pqf
value 4550000
address 3A275MEE9idk6PjsdPi7VUXRKMeQPrRhC8